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Allow to change huge project file limit #1877

Merged
merged 11 commits into from
Nov 20, 2018
Prev Previous commit
Next Next commit
Add entry to the CHANGELOG
  • Loading branch information
jakubfijalkowski committed Nov 5, 2018
commit 5a97194d1bf58a561ee1a67a6ce8ce0c41bef224
5 changes: 3 additions & 2 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-16,6 +16,7 @@
* Added preview Razor (cshtml) language service with support for C# completions and diagnostics in ASP.NET Core projects. Please report issues with the preview Razor tooling on the [aspnet/Razor.VSCode](https://github.com/aspnet/Razor.VSCode/issues) repo. To disable the preview Razor tooling set the "razor.disabled" setting to `true`. (PR: [2554](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2554))
* Added omnisharp.minFindSymbolsFilterLength setting to configure the number of characters a user must type in for "Go to Symbol in Workspace" command to return any results (default is 0 to preserve existing behavior). Additionally added omnisharp.maxFindSymbolsItems for configuring maximum number of items returned by "Go to Symbol in Workspace" command. The default is 1000. (PR: [#2487](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2487))
* Added a command - "CSharp: Start authoring a new issue on GitHub" to enable the users to file issues on github from within the extension with helpful config information from their system.(PR: [#2503](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2503))
* Added a `csharp.maxProjectFileCountForDiagnosticAnalysis` setting to configure the file limit when the extension stops reporting errors for whole workspace. When this threshold is reached, the diagnostics are reported for currently opened files only. This mechanism was available in previous versions, but now can be configured. The default is 1000. (PR: [#1877](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/1877))

#### Debugger
* Fixed crash at the end of debug sessions on Linux ([#2439](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/issues/2439))
@@ -38,7 +39,7 @@

* Modified the "Unresolved dependencies" prompt to restore the all the projects in the currently selected solution or workspace. (PR: [#2323](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2323))

* Added support to configure the default *.sln file loaded when opening a project with multiple *.sln files in the root. _(Contributed by [@janaka](https://github.com/janaka))_ (PR: [#2053](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2053))
* Added support to configure the default *.sln file loaded when opening a project with multiple *.sln files in the root. _(Contributed by [@janaka](https://github.com/janaka))_ (PR: [#2053](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2053))

* Added support for tracking opening, closing and changing of virtual documents that don't exist on disk. (PR: [#2436](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2436)) _(Contributed by [@NTaylorMullen](https://github.com/NTaylorMullen))_

@@ -57,7 +58,7 @@
#### Testing

* Added test execution output to the output of the Run/Debug Test CodeLens. (PR: [#2337](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2337), [#2343](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2343), [omnisharp-roslyn#1203](https://github.com/OmniSharp/omnisharp-roslyn/pull/1203))
* Fixed a bug where a debug session could not be started and duplicate logs were displayed after a previous one failed due to build failure. (PR: [#2405](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2405), [omnisharp-roslyn#1239](https://github.com/OmniSharp/omnisharp-roslyn/pull/1239))
* Fixed a bug where a debug session could not be started and duplicate logs were displayed after a previous one failed due to build failure. (PR: [#2405](https://github.com/OmniSharp/omnisharp-vscode/pull/2405), [omnisharp-roslyn#1239](https://github.com/OmniSharp/omnisharp-roslyn/pull/1239))

#### Options